Transaction 5064384e36d653aa0ba275fa8d137df89913cf213accf4c5e42d4c7a7c2ff489
1 Input
2 Outputs
- 5064384e36d653aa0ba275fa8d137df89913cf213accf4c5e42d4c7a7c2ff489:0
- 5064384e36d653aa0ba275fa8d137df89913cf213accf4c5e42d4c7a7c2ff489:1
value 335546
address 3MLctsgbt82cAic3qR3hiNr8zrb2WxbLny
value 615316
address 135hCEMbXgrHkZPHQqxpeB8j9WCLneQyWi